Problems solved by technology

The main cone nut 5 usually adopts an outer hexagonal structure, and the shaft 12 needs to be rotated at a certain angle to dock with the main cone nut 5; and due to the influence of the processing technology of the parts, each part will have some slight differences in size, which will It affects the alignment between the main cone nut 5 and the shaft 12. At this time, the problem of the butt joint between the main cone nut 5 and the shaft 12 becomes serious, which will seriously affect the assembly efficiency of the rear axle of the automobile.

Abstract

The invention relates to an adaptor device for the synchronous butt joint of a main cone nut and a main cone flange of an automobile drive axle assembly. The adaptor device comprises an adaptor inner cylinder, a splitting gland and an adaptor outer cylinder; inner bores are formed on the adaptor inner cylinder and the adaptor outer cylinder; the shape of the inner bore of the adaptor inner cylinder is meshed with that of the outer diameter of the main cone nut; a cylindrical shaft shoulder is arranged on the middle part of the outer circumferencial surface of the adaptor inner cylinder; the outer circumference of the cylindrical shaft shoulder is matched with the inner circumference of the adaptor outer cylinder, so that the adaptor inner cylinder is embedded into the adaptor outer cylinder concentrically; and the splitting gland has a semicircular step structure and is fixedly connected with the adaptor outer cylinder, so that the adaptor outer cylinder is prevented from being fallenout of the adaptor inner cylinder and can rotate relative to the adaptor inner cylinder. The adaptor device has the advantage that: compared with the main cone flange needing to be fixed in the priorart, the main cone nut which is screwed tightly by rotating has better accurate control effect and higher work efficiency.

technical field [0001] The invention belongs to the technical field of automobiles, and in particular relates to assembly auxiliary equipment for drive axle assemblies. Background technique [0002] The car drive axle assembly (usually the rear axle, and the four-wheel drive vehicle also includes the front axle) is the last assembly. The drive axle assembly is mainly composed of drive axle housing, final drive, differential and half shaft. The main reducer in the drive axle assembly bears large axial and radial impact loads, and its basic function is to transmit the power input from the transmission assembly to the driving wheels at last. The main reducer, also known as the main drive, is composed of a pair of spiral bevel gear assemblies, which are the driving bevel gear assembly and the driven bevel gear assembly.
